Hi James

Most impt is to settle the bridal shop so that you can arrange for photoshoot. Photos, i think the albumn can come later. Get the softcopies up and flash it during the dinner. I seriously doubt people will actually flip through the albumn during the reception.

You also need to get the wedding cards out so that the parents can start distributing during CNY, get your wedding bands, source for your solemniser if your ceremony is held outside Fort Canning and most important to register your dates so that you can arrange to have your certs done (especially impt for outside ceremonies as extra cost incurred if not enough time is given to prepare the cert).

Good luck on your wedding preparation
happy.gif
 
Oh ya, for the chinese customary stuff, you can visit Chinatown to get the things. The staff there are very experience in assisting in that aspect.

You will also need to visit the bride's family with your parents to officiate the wedding as both families need to settle on the "pin jin", no. of tables to give for the bride's side, if they are ok with the auspicious timing and other T&C they have in mind in exchange for their daughter's hand.

Very often, many couples face problems with the ti jin part. So it's best to get it settled and concentrate on other preparations

james >
some considerations in engaging bridal studios..
1) quality of the gowns.. are they new/look new or tattered and worn?
2) designs of the gowns..
3) skills of the PG.. how does you pics turn out? pics look natural or not.. does pic capture what is it supposed to capture, i.e. the blissful look of bride and groom?
4) is wedding package comprehensive for you and your wife-to-be?
5) pricing of package reasonable to you and wife to be?
6) service and attitude of staffs of bridal studio, in this case, the makeup artist, photographer, wedding co-ordinator.
